Gadopiclenol vs. Gadobutrol for Dynamic Contrast-Enhanced Pituitary MRI: A Pilot Study

This study will evaluate the efficacy and safety of Gadopiclenol, an FDA-approved contrast agent, for visualizing pituitary lesions on MR images by comparing with the comparator, Gadobutrol, a clinically widely used contrast agent. The study is double-blinded, so neither the participants nor the researchers know which contrast agent is being used during each scan to avoid the bias of results.

Detailed Description

Gadopiclenol (brand name Elucirem), initially invented by Guerbet, is an FDA-approved macrocyclic gadolinium-based contrast agent (GBCA) with high relaxivity and high kinetic stability. The higher relaxivity allows for a lower dose of gadopiclenol, reducing the total amount of gadolinium administration (hence reducing the toxicity of gadolinium) while preserving imaging quality.

Gadopiclenol was approved by the FDA with a recommended dose of 0.05 mmol/kg for adults and pediatric patients aged 2 years and older. The PICTURE Trial demonstrated that Gadopiclenol at 0.05 mmol/kg which is half dose of standard macrocyclic GBCAs (Gadobutrol at 0.1 mmol/kg) revealed noninferiority for contrast-enhancing intracranial lesions against the background of nonenhancing brain.

A pituitary microadenoma or a Rathke's cyst is typically demonstrated on MRI by virtue of hypoenhancement of the lesion against the background of the hyperenhancing pituitary. Dynamic pituitary imaging with Gadopiclenol has not been investigated so far.

This pilot study will assess the value of Gadopiclenol at 0.05 mmol/kg vs. Gadobutrol 0.1 mmol/kg as a contrast agent for MRI in the evaluation of pituitary lesions. We hypothesize that there will be a trend that Gadopiclenol will increase the enhancement of the background pituitary gland to a similar degree. The safety data utilizing Gadopiclenol will also be evaluated. We anticipate comparable safety of 0.05 mmol/kg of Gadopiclenol and 0.1 mmol/kg Gadobutrol.

What is the study measuring?

Primary Outcome Measures

Outcome Measure
Measure Description
Time Frame
hypointense for lesions with respect to pituitary
Time Frame: Two MRI scans will be conducted separated by 3-14 days.

The primary outcome measures will include both subjective assessments and an objective measure.

The subjective assessments will include part 1) the lesion intensity of the pituitary either having: a) Not Hypointense; b) Mildly Hypointense; c) Markedly Hypointense and part 2) the overall diagnostic quality of the contrast vs noncontrast and of the two contrast agent ( Godopiclinol vs. Godobutrol) side by side as: a) Prefer 1; b) No difference; c) Prefer 2.

The objective measure is the Contrast/Noise intensity of the pituitary:

[Signal Intensity Background Pituitary - Signal Intensity Lesion] / Signal Intensity Air

Two MRI scans will be conducted separated by 3-14 days.
